#bcd50c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bcd50c is composed of 73.7% red, 83.5%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.4%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 67.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 44.1%. #bcd50c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#79ab00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#bcd50c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080900 is the darkest color, while #fdfef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bcd50c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74766b is the less saturated color, while #c3de03 is the most saturated one.
